- Institutional Adoption Is Fueling the RWA Boom
The rise of Real-World Assets (RWAs) is being fueled by growing institutional participation and the expanding digital asset market. The establishment of strategic crypto reserves is encouraging large financial institutions to engage more actively in the digital asset space, with RWAs offering a compelling avenue for portfolio diversification through real-world backing.
As the market matures, the tokenization of assets is emerging as a key bridge between traditional and decentralized finance. Leading this shift is BlackRock, whose USD Institutional Digital Liquidity Fund (BUIDL) has surpassed over $1 billion in assets under management (AUM), marking a 56.4% surge in assets in March 2025. This rapid growth has significantly fueled the tokenized treasuries market, now exceeding $4.4 billion.
CEO Larry Fink has openly endorsed the tokenization of bonds and stocks, highlighting its power to democratize investing and enhance market accessibility. As major institutions continue to drive this shift, RWAs are rapidly emerging as a transformative force in the future of finance.
- Resilience Amid Market Chaos: RWAs Hold When Hype Doesn’t
While the recent crash in memecoins wiped out millions—exposing hype-fueled scams that drained wallets overnight—RWAs proved their staying power. Unlike speculative tokens that collapse with sentiment shifts, RWAs are rooted in tangible, real-world value.
Investors are increasingly turning to digital assets backed by tangible value—tokenized gold alone has surged to a $1.8 billion market cap, buoyed by gold (XAU) hitting new all-time highs above $3,000 per troy ounce. Paxos Gold (PAXG) remains the category leader with a market cap of $582 million as of February 2025, with each token backed by one fine troy ounce of physical gold stored in LBMA vaults in London.
Other emerging players like Matrixdock’s XAUm, backed by 99.99% purity gold, and WisdomTree Gold Token (WTGOLD) are further fueling the sector’s growth. Beyond gold, the rise of tokenized silver and platinum, along with growing interest in tokenized diamonds and other commodities, reflects a broader shift toward stability, utility, and real-world asset exposure. In a market increasingly favoring substance over speculation, RWAs are emerging as a compelling alternative to purely speculative crypto assets.

- Market Demand for Diversification and Yield
In 2025, RWAs are gaining momentum as investors seek diversification and higher yield amid persistent market volatility. Traditionally, institutions have offered access to stable, yield-generating real-world assets—such as treasuries (4.33%) and private credit (8.5-10%)—but this access is often limited, opaque, and illiquid.
Tokenization of assets is changing that. By bringing these instruments on-chain, platforms like Figure, Tradable, and Maple Finance are unlocking yields between 8% and 15.5% in tokenized private credit while also improving liquidity, transparency, and global accessibility.
This convergence of institutional-grade returns with blockchain-enabled flexibility is making RWAs a strategic asset class for yield-hungry, performance-focused investors—justifying their rapid rise in 2025.
